Output 51f9e43cd20443019fcc5a8a072771c605601331f37f9b852a1934a3ec75aa1b:5

value
10389026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1b7f003bcc308f091d81db490ff6596004da22 OP_EQUAL
address
MLwqoKm72eH3doe6RUEwVjhxYkF1ayyhvc
transaction
51f9e43cd20443019fcc5a8a072771c605601331f37f9b852a1934a3ec75aa1b
spent
true